Στις γλώσσες προγραμματισμού, οι τελεστές σύγκρισης χρησιμοποιούνται για τη σύγκριση δύο τιμών. Ανάλογα με την συνθήκη, αυτοί οι τελεστές επιστρέφουν μια δυαδική τιμή true/false. Ο ' όχι ίσα ” είναι επίσης ένας τελεστής σύγκρισης που καθορίζει εάν οι δύο τιμές τελεστών είναι ίσες ή όχι. Επιστρέφει true εάν οι δύο τιμές τελεστών δεν είναι ίσες.
Αυτό το σεμινάριο θα δείξει τον μη ισότιμο τελεστή σύγκρισης στο JavaScript.
JavaScript non-equal Comparison Operator
Ο ' όχι ίσα 'Ο τελεστής σύγκρισης είναι επίσης γνωστός ως ' ανισότητα ' χειριστής. Συμβολίζεται ως ( != ) που είναι ο συνδυασμός δύο χαρακτήρων, ένα θαυμαστικό που ονομάζεται επίσης όχι ( ! ) με πρόσημο ίσου ( = ). Χρησιμοποιείται για να επαληθεύσει εάν οι δύο συγκριτικές τιμές είναι ίσες ή όχι. αν οι τιμές είναι ίσες, επιστρέφει ' ψευδής ' ως έξοδο, και άλλο δίνει ' αληθής '.
Σύνταξη
Χρησιμοποιήστε την ακόλουθη σύνταξη για τον μη ίσο τελεστή:
ένα ! = β
Εδώ, ' ένα ' και ' σι ” είναι δύο τελεστές που θα ελεγχθούν για να καθοριστεί αν είναι ίσοι ή όχι.
Παράδειγμα 1: Συγκρίνετε δύο συμβολοσειρές χρησιμοποιώντας όχι ίσο τελεστή σύγκρισης
Εδώ, θα δούμε αν οι δύο χορδές ' Χαίρετε ' και ' Χαίρετε ” είναι ίσα ή όχι χρησιμοποιώντας τον τελεστή μη ίσο (!=):
console.log ( 'Χαίρετε' ! = 'Χαίρετε' ) ;
Η έξοδος εμφανίζει ' αληθής ” που σημαίνει ότι και οι δύο χορδές δεν είναι ίσες:
Παράδειγμα 2: Σύγκριση χαρακτήρα με αριθμό χρησιμοποιώντας μη ίσο τελεστή σύγκρισης
Τώρα, θα συγκρίνουμε και θα ελέγξουμε αν ο χαρακτήρας ' 1 'και ο αριθμός' 1 ” είναι ίσα ή όχι:
console.log ( '1' ! = 1 ) ;
Η έξοδος που εμφανίζεται ' ψευδής ' καθώς και οι δύο τιμές είναι ίσες:
Παράδειγμα 3: Σύγκριση αριθμού με Boolean χρησιμοποιώντας μη ίσο τελεστή σύγκρισης
Σε αυτό το παράδειγμα, θα καθορίσουμε εάν το ' αληθής 'Η τιμή boole είναι ισοδύναμη με το ' 1 ”:
console.log ( 1 ! = αληθής ) ;
Επιστρέφει' ψευδής ' ως έξοδο που υποδεικνύει ' 1 ' αντιπροσωπεύει το ' αληθής ” Boolean value:
Παράδειγμα 4: Σύγκριση αριθμού με null Χρησιμοποιώντας όχι ίσο τελεστή σύγκρισης
Εδώ, θα συγκρίνουμε αν « 0 Το ' ισούται με το ' μηδενικό ”:
console.log ( 0 ! = μηδενικό ) ;
Η έξοδος της παραπάνω δήλωσης ' αληθής ”, που σημαίνει ότι οι καθορισμένες τιμές δεν είναι ίσες:
Συγκεντρώσαμε όλες τις λεπτομέρειες για τον μη ισότιμο τελεστή σύγκρισης JavaScript.
συμπέρασμα
Ο τελεστής σύγκρισης ' όχι ίσα Το ' αναφέρεται συχνά ως ' ανισότητα ' χειριστής. Αντιπροσωπεύεται από το σύμβολο ( != ). Όταν συγκρίνονται δύο τιμές, αυτός ο τελεστής καθορίζει εάν είναι ίσες ή όχι. στην περίπτωση ίσου, βγάζει ' ψευδής ”? διαφορετικά, βγάζει ' αληθής '. Σε αυτό το σεμινάριο, δείξαμε τον μη ισότιμο τελεστή σύγκρισης σε JavaScript.